JAVA本地jar包导入maven项目

JAVA本地自己的jar包导入maven项目

使用第三方sdk的时候,jar包下载到本地之后如何整合到自己的maven项目。
我参考了一部分大佬的做法是这样的:https://www.cnblogs.com/chywx/p/11563318.html
我使用的方法如下:

1.自己电脑idea的导入

1.先把jar包拷贝到resource目录下
JAVA本地jar包导入maven项目
我是放在这里

2.点击下图按钮JAVA本地jar包导入maven项目
3.命令框中输入命令
mvn install:install-file -Dfile=paycenter\src\main\resources\lib\com.citic.openbank-sdk-1.0.jar -DgroupId=com.quicker51.qypai -DartifactId=openbank-sdk -Dversion=1.0.0 -Dpackaging=jar

JAVA本地jar包导入maven项目
-Dfile:jar包位置(如果找不到jar包就给绝对路径吧)
-DgroupId:相当于pom文件中的dependency的groupId
-DartifactId:相当于pom文件中的dependency的artifactId
-Dversion:相当于pom文件中的dependency的version
-Dpackaging:写死为jar
注意:这里我只是一个一个包手动添加的,我没找到批量增加的办法,有的话踢我一下谢谢

4.pom文件增加dependency,别问我怎么加的,你命令里面给的啥就对号入座。
JAVA本地jar包导入maven项目

2.服务器上面同理

把jar传到指定文件夹,执行上面的命令,注意路径。如果启动还报找不到包,就去仓库看看到底导进去没,检查一下路径。启动命令加一个这个-Dmaven.repo.local=/root/.m2/repository意思是找不到的就去本地仓库找,注意仓库路径。